The UK, experiencing significant urbanization, faces considerable challenges due to the Urban Heat Island Effect. Studies show a substantial temperature difference between urban and rural areas, impacting public health and energy consumption. For example, London experiences an average summer temperature difference of 3.5°C compared to surrounding areas, a figure exacerbated by climate change.
